The Evolution of Personalized Nutrition
The landscape of dietary advice is undergoing a radical transformation, shifting away from one-size-fits-all guidelines toward hyper-personalized nutrition plans. This shift is driven by advancements in biotechnology, data analytics, and a growing consumer demand for tailored health solutions. The global personalized nutrition market, valued at approximately $16.1 billion in 2022, is projected to expand at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.5% through 2030. This surge indicates a profound change in how individuals interact with their food choices, moving from generic advice to data-driven decisions.
Expert Insights on Current Trends
Nutrition experts emphasize that the future of dieting lies in the integration of continuous glucose monitoring (CGM) and gut microbiome analysis. Dr. Elena Rossi, a leading metabolic health researcher, notes, “We are seeing a paradigm shift where individuals no longer just count calories but understand their unique biological responses to macronutrients.” This insight highlights the importance of real-time data in shaping dietary habits. Furthermore, the rise of AI-driven nutrition apps has democratized access to expert-level advice, allowing users to receive instant feedback on their food choices. These tools analyze genetic predispositions, activity levels, and sleep patterns to create dynamic meal plans that adapt to the user’s daily needs.
Market Data and Consumer Behavior
Recent market data reveals that 68% of consumers are willing to pay a premium for personalized nutrition products, up from 45% five years ago. This willingness reflects a broader trend of consumers taking proactive control over their health outcomes. The supplement industry, in particular, is experiencing a renaissance with the introduction of personalized vitamin packs and probiotic strains tailored to individual gut health profiles. Brands that fail to offer customization risk losing market share to agile startups that prioritize individual user experience. Additionally, the integration of wearable technology with nutrition platforms is creating a seamless ecosystem where physical activity directly influences dietary recommendations. This interconnectedness ensures that users receive holistic advice that considers all aspects of their lifestyle.
